Winter Olympics 2022: Slopestyle next for Team GB’s Kirsty Muir after brilliant big air - then it’s back to school

Team GB freestyle skier Kirsty Muir is not focusing on a return to exam preparation yet — after making a “dream come true” by competing at the Winter Olympics and finishing fifth in her debut final — the big air competition. The 17-year-old was in bronze medal position after scoring 93.75 in her first run, thanks in part to landing her ‘dub 12’ trick, but was unable to break into the 80s over her next two runs, with China’s American-born star Eileen Gu taking gold ahead of Tess Ledeux of France and Mathilde Gremaud from Switzerland. Winter Olympics 2022 - Fillon Maillet wins individual biathlon gold as Thingnes Boe settles for bronze

French biathlon star Quentin Fillon Maillet won his first Olympic gold medal by outpacing his big rival Johannes Thingnes Boe in the men's 20km individual race, with the Norwegian defending champion having to settle for bronze. It was a measure of revenge for Fillon Maillet, who narrowly lost a sprint to the finish against Thingnes Boe in the mixed team team relay on Saturday as France finished second to Norway.

Winter Olympics 2022 - ‘Gutted’: Team GB’s Mouat and Dodds vow to return strongly for team events after doubles pain

Team GB curlers Bruce Mouat and Jen Dodds have promised to pick themselves up and go again in the men’s and women’s team competitions, after missing out on Winter Olympic bronze in the mixed doubles. The world champions were thrashed 9-3 by Sweden, who won with two ends to spare. The damage was done in the second and third ends, which their opponents took by four and three stones respectively.
